Four central banks, four "Magnificent Seven" names reporting, all inside one week.
The Fed, BoE, and BoJ hand down rate decisions within 48 hours of each other, with U.S. Q2 GDP and core PCE sharpening the growth-and-inflation picture. Microsoft, Meta, Apple, and Amazon report alongside it, AI capex the question every earnings call now has to answer.
Here is what's ahead:
🇺🇸 U.S. Durable Goods Orders MoM (Jun) – Jul 27, 12:30 UTC
🇯🇵 Japan BoJ Core CPI YoY – Jul 28, 05:00 UTC
🇺🇸 U.S. CB Consumer Confidence (Jul) – Jul 28, 14:00 UTC
🇺🇸 U.S. Federal Reserve Interest Rate Decision & FOMC Statement – Jul 29, 18:00 UTC
🇪🇺 Eurozone Gross Domestic Product QoQ (Q2, Preliminary) – Jul 30, 09:00 UTC
🇬🇧 U.K. Bank of England Interest Rate Decision – Jul 30, 11:00 UTC
🇺🇸 U.S. Gross Domestic Product QoQ (Q2) & Core PCE Price Index MoM (Jun) – Jul 30, 12:30 UTC
🇯🇵 Japan BoJ Interest Rate Decision – Jul 31, 03:00 UTC
🇪🇺 Eurozone Consumer Price Index YoY (Jul) – Jul 31, 09:00 UTC
🇺🇸 U.S. Chicago PMI (Jul) & Michigan Consumer Sentiment (Jul) – Jul 31, 13:45 UTC / 14:00 UTC
Earnings Spotlight (after market close)
Microsoft – Jul 29
Meta – Jul 29
Apple – Jul 30
Amazon – Jul 30(Nexo)
